Abstract :
Control of HVDC back-to-back links is normally maintained with separate controllers at each end. The authors propose a single unified controller for both ends, and assess its performance. Two new measures of the difficulty of connecting a DC link to a weak AC system are developed, which take into account the link control strategy. Simulation results are used to investigate the performance of the unified controller, and the validity of the proposed measures
